Radio Rush recounts his experience on the field at Memorial Stadium last Saturday.
I look up, and there’s a lot of people, 30 or 40, standing up and they’re pointing at me, thumbs up, taking pictures with their cell phones. Then the largest roar I have ever heard erupted, and the whole stadium, whole corner of the stadium where I’m looking, stood up. Well, naturally, I thought it was for me. I thought they’d all spotted me. Then a split second later, I realized, “This can’t be for me.” I turned around and the Huskers had just come on the field. (Laughing.)
